Salt Lake Symphonic Choir

Fiscal year ending 2024. Filed on May 15, 2025.

12704 S Rosberg Dr
Riverton, Utah 84065

Salt Lake Symphonic Choir (EIN: 87-0336303) has filed an IRS Form 990 in fiscal year 2024. In its fiscal year 2024 IRS Form 990 filing, Salt Lake Symphonic Choir,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 8 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$0.
